This Country Is Going Soft
by the goat… Today’s post is about the decline of Western Civilization. In a New Haven 8-10 year old little league, they have told a nine year old pitcher that he is too good to play. No joke. He throws too hard and they will not allow him to pitch anymore. Don’t believe me, here is the story.
Wow. What kind of message is this? If you’re good at something we will punish you? The worst part is this kids team stood up for him and told him to pitch anyway and you know what happened? The other team packed up and left. Now the kid feels like shit because he thinks nobody got to play because of him. Oh that’s not it, after that incident, the president of the league disbanded his team and scattered all the players to other teams in the league. The hits just keep on coming!
The league claims that he throws too hard and is a danger, yet he has never once hit an opposing batter.
